Wiring instructions

● Use shielded or twisted cables for connection to the control circuit terminals and run them
away from the main and power circuits (including the 200V relay sequence circuit).
● Use two or more parallel micro-signal contacts or twin contacts to prevent a contact faults
when using contact inputs since the control circuit input signals are micro-currents.
Micro signal contacts
● Do not apply a voltage to the contact input terminals (e.g. STF) of the control circuit.
● Always apply a voltage to the alarm output terminals (A, B, C) via a relay coil, lamp, etc. In
no way must a voltage be short-circuited by these relay contacts.
● It is recommended to use the cables of 0.75mm² gauge for connection to the control circuit
terminals. If the cable gauge used is 1.25mm² or more, the front cover may be lifted when
there are many cables running or the cables are run improperly, resulting in an operation
panel contact fault.
● The wiring length should be 30m maximum.
● Do not short terminal PC and SD. Inverter may be damaged.
